How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 76133?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
76133 Studio Apartments | $1,014 | $837 | $1,757 |
76133 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,196 | $390 | $2,906 |
76133 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,523 | $972 | $5,058 |
76133 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,042 | $1,249 | $7,125 |
76133 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,358 | $1,716 | $5,420 |
